More than ever, non-traditional wearable form factors shared the stage with established wrist-worn tech at CES 2017 this year. Tech laden eyewear from Vuzix, ODG and others (best labelled semi-consumer) gained mindshare given significant miniaturization-driven progress in technology and ergonomics. With elite athletes in mind Polar threw its shirt into the tech apparel ring with the sensor-packed Team Pro top, and Suunto has leveraged Valencell sensors to set a new bar in cardio analysis. True smartwatches were also alive and kicking at CES with 3 new products from Garmin and product launches from Casio as well as newcomer New Balance.
